Title :
High performance of 1.55-μm laser diode integrated with a novel spot size converter
Author :
Ryu, Sang-Wan ; Kim, Sung-Bock ; Kim, Jeha ; Sim, Jae-Sik
Author_Institution :
Electron. & Telecommun. Res. Inst., Taejon, South Korea
Abstract :
We propose a design of a novel spot size converter (SSC) integrated laser diode emitting at 1.55 μm. The threshold current was 8 mA, and the slope efficiency was 0.5 W/A. The beam divergence in the horizontal and vertical directions was 15.7° and 12.3°, respectively. Simple fabrication procedure and high performance of our device proves that it is suitable as a light source for optical access networks
